Richard Thies Shares Memories of the Cold War in a BTN Documentary

Sep 30, 2021 | News

We are fortunate to hear the recorded voice of beloved Richard Thies in the Big Ten Network documentary, Cold War: Illinois Stories, which was created by the Big Ten Network Campus Programming unit at the University of Illinois. The documentary tells four stories of individuals/programs affected by Cold War politics following WWII. The late Dick Thies was interviewed in 2019 to share his experiences and insight as a student at U of I in the 1950’s; the program first aired on September 29, 2021.
